American sociologist Howard Becker stands out for his rejection of theory and his attachment to ethnographical observation of worlds in which he is himself an actor. Books and ideas : The question of social order, norms and the emergence of norms is central to all Definign work. How did you become interested in this question? A norm is like a rule, whereas shared understanding is what you and I find that we can agree on in order to do whatever we want to do.

We want to have an interview, so, OKthis is what we will do, this is what we can do. Books and ideas : Where does your interest in the question of agreement and shared understanding come from? Howard Becker : For me, it is the basic idea. It explains how a society can exist. People understand. I know that you know. I have an idea that if I do this, I can expect you more or less to do that.
